Round Island is an island in Seychelles, lying in the northeast shores of Mahe.

History

In 2005 the island was bought by a Seychellois family with Indian roots and in December 2013 opened the Enchanted Island Resort. JA Resorts & Hotels

Administration

The island is under the Mont Fleuri District.[1]

Tourism

The island is now home to Enchanted Island Resort by JA Resorts & Hotels,[2] consisting of 10 luxurious villas, a restaurant and bar and a hilltop spa.

Transport

It takes a 15-minute speed boat ride from Mahé to reach Round Island.

Flora & Fauna

The reefs and lagoons of the island offer a large amount of flora and fauna. Green sea turtles live on the very edges of the coral reefs, and they sometimes venture closer to the island. There are butterfly fish, eagle rays, murray eels and many other species of fish.
